Robert “Bob” Koch,
Sr. of Southport, NC and formerly of Chatham, NY, passed
away February 25th surrounded by his family.
Bob was born on
August 11, 1935 in Albany, NY to the late Paul and
Kathleen Koch. After graduating from Chatham High
School, he enlisted in the Army. After his military
service he went to work at Crellin Plastics in Chatham
where he remained for his entire career. Bob was an
active member of the Chatham Volunteer Fire Department
for decades and he made many dear friends there. He
enjoyed living in Chatham and lived there until he
retired in 1997 and moved to Southport, NC. Bob had
fifteen wonderful years of retirement in North Carolina
where he enjoyed the warm weather and was able to pursue
his loves of gardening, fishing and cooking.
He is survived by his devoted wife of 52 years Judith
(Wheeler) Koch; his children Kathleen Morrone, Robert
Koch, Jr., and Lynnette Koch; grandchildren Christopher
Abrams and Sarah Abrams; and great-grandson Cameron
Abrams. He is also survived by his brother Paul Koch
(Anita) and two nephews.
